Beaten Copper Plates – Ze'ev Raban

Seven beaten copper plates, designed by Ze'ev Raban.
Scenes from the Passover Haggada (three plates); Rivka carrying a pitcher on her head; Rivka offering water to Avraham's servant ; praying at the Western Wall; The Tomb of Rachel. Attached are eight photographs of copper plates made by Raban.
Varied size, fair-good condition.
Provenance: Debel Gallery, Jerusalem. At the beginning of the 1980s, Debel Gallery curated two exhibitions with paintings and drafts made by Ze'ev Raban (between 1915-1940). It was the first comprehensive retrospective exhibition of Raban's work since the establishment of the state of Israel.
